IASR Journal of Agriculture and Life Sciences (IJALS) is committed to maintaining the highest standards of publication ethics and takes all possible measures to prevent publication malpractice. The journal ensures that all stakeholders, including authors, editors, reviewers, and the publisher, adhere to ethical principles throughout the publication process.
All manuscripts submitted to IJALS must be original and must not be submitted or published elsewhere simultaneously. The journal has a strict policy against plagiarism, duplicate submission, data fabrication, data falsification, and other unethical research practices. Submitted manuscripts are screened for plagiarism, and a similarity index of more than 15% (excluding references) may lead to rejection or further action.
Authors are required to disclose any financial or non-financial conflicts of interest that may influence their research. In cases of ethical misconduct, including plagiarism, duplicate publication, or manipulation of data, IJALS follows a transparent procedure that may include manuscript rejection, retraction of published articles, notification to authors’ institutions, and banning of future submissions, depending on the severity of the misconduct.
IASR Journal of Agriculture and Life Sciences follows the ethical guidelines and best practices recommended by the Committee on Publication Ethics (COPE) for handling cases of misconduct, complaints, corrections, and retractions.
